Telluride says goodbye to Ruby the mountain lion. Rescued from a U.S. Department of Agriculture fur farm, Ruby went on to live at the Rocky Mountain Ark Wildlife Rehabilitation Center and lived to be the oldest mountain lion in the world. After suffering from ailments associated with old age, she was put down this spring. In this video, Ramona interviews Melissa Margetts, who used Ruby to teach people about mountain lions and safety around wild animals.
